From 0e9884fe63c68d7c9043410fd3ee009c1fc78985 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Mark Rutland Date: Thu, 19 Jan 2017 17:57:43 +0000 Subject: arm64: sysreg: subsume GICv3 sysreg definitions Unlike most sysreg defintiions, the GICv3 definitions don't have a SYS_ prefix, and they don't live in . Additionally, some definitions are duplicated elsewhere (e.g. in the KVM save/restore code). For consistency, and to make it possible to share a common definition for these sysregs, this patch moves the definitions to , adding a SYS_ prefix, and sorting the registers per their encoding. Existing users of the definitions are fixed up so that this change is not problematic.
